== Off-Site Backup Tape Transfers ==

Backup tapes from the Drelling office travel every Wednesday to the secure vault at Ostmoor Archives. Tapes are sealed in numbered transit cases and recorded on the chain-of-custody sheet before release. Drivers must not leave cases unattended at any point, including fuel stops. On arrival at the vault, the courier follows the instruction given below precisely.

drop instructions, hahip-badug: the quenox ralath courier leaves the kaseth fraiel rusiel tameth belys istdor ralion giliel ledger at gate 7830 under passcode 165413

The Drafthall diagram editor exposes undo and redo through the /history endpoint, which replays signed operation deltas rather than raw document states. For security review: deltas are validated server-side and never execute client-supplied code. Replay requests against the internal Histkeeper service must be authenticated with the key below.

service key, kagep-yafop: qvz23-ZKPHptIdEFAcWdmbBSRvIiM

## Account Recovery — Snapshot Suite (Pellbright UI)

If the snapshot-baseline service account is locked before a release cut, do not create a replacement account; baselines are bound to its identity. Instead, initiate recovery from the Glimmerstack console, verify the audit log entry, and enter the recovery passphrase shown below.

strongbox words: druath-quenael

## Tuning

The receipt mailer (Almsgate) batches donation receipts and sends through the Thornquay relay. On-call: if the queue backs up, resist the urge to crank batch size — the relay rate-limits per connection, and bigger batches just mean bigger retries. Scale worker count first, then shorten the flush interval. Dedupe window must stay longer than the retry horizon or donors get duplicate receipts, which generates tickets. All knobs live in one place and are read at worker start. Current production values follow.

tuning table, kajop-yafof:
QUOTAS = {
    "wenath": 10,
    "ulaael": 5,
}